Choosing the right Cleanroom Sandwich Panel begins with understanding the specific requirements of your cleanroom. The intended use, whether it's for pharmaceuticals, electronics, or food production, dictates the type of panel you need. According to a study by the International Society for Pharmaceutical Engineering (ISPE), over 60% of pharmaceutical companies reported that a properly designed cleanroom reduces contamination risks significantly.

One of the foremost aspects to consider when selecting Cleanroom Sandwich Panels is their thermal insulation capabilities. A study published in the Journal of Building Physics found that panels with higher insulation R-values can lead to energy savings of up to 30% in cleanroom environments. This energy efficiency is crucial for maintaining consistent temperature and humidity levels, which are pivotal for controlling contamination.

Another important consideration is the panel's surface finish. Cleanroom standards often require surfaces that are non-porous and easy to clean. According to the Federal Standard 209E, cleanrooms must adhere to strict particle count levels, which means selecting a Cleanroom Sandwich Panel with a smooth finish that prevents microbial growth is essential. Panels that are made from stainless steel or have a high-quality finish can significantly reduce the risk of contamination.

When assessing the properties of Cleanroom Sandwich Panels, consider their fire resistance. The National Fire Protection Association (NFPA) has outlined guidelines for materials used in cleanroom construction, emphasizing that fire-rated panels can be critical in maintaining safety. Selecting panels that comply with FM Global standards can ensure that they will perform adequately in case of fire, minimizing potential hazards.

The installation process of Cleanroom Sandwich Panels should be conducted by professionals experienced in cleanroom construction. Poor installation can lead to leaks and contamination breakthroughs. A report by the International Standards Organization (ISO) indicates that nearly 40% of contamination issues arise from inadequate panel installation and maintenance. Therefore, it’s essential to ensure that qualified personnel handle your cleanroom construction.
